The group of integers modulo
n
under addition is shown as points on a circle. The red lines show the cyclic subgroup generated by the element
a
. The points on the circle are the
th
n
roots of unity, which are given by the points in the set
U
n
={z∈|
n
z
=1}
. These roots are given by the formula in the center for
m=1,2,…,n
.
